Non-linear dynamics and geometrical properties of localized wave structures
Authors:A.B. Shvartsburg
Affiliation:Institute of Terrestrial Magnetism, Ionosphere and Radio Wave Propagation USSR Academy of Sciences, IZMIRAN, Troitsk, p/o 142092, Moscow Region, USSR
Abstract:The present state of investigations of geometric properties of spatially localized configurations of electromagnetic wave fields with TE and TM polarizations is reviewed. The spatial structures of these field configurations are determined by their discrete amplitude spectra. The possibilities of controlled formation of localized field structure with different symmetries are analysed. The non-linear dynamics of such distributions, depending upon their initial geometric properties, are considered for series of realistic models of non-linear media. The utilization of adequate analytical methods, including a geometric analysis in special space, a generalized variational approach, an inverse scattering method for non-stationary processes, is illustrated. The new tendencies in non-linear dynamics of short polarized signals in directional systems are outlined.
